Schiff Classic - Magazin für Schifffahrts- und Marinegeschichte is a German specialist journal on marine history and is published eight times a year by GeraMond Verlag . The previous magazine was Schiff & Zeit .
concept
In Schiff Classic , marine historians and specialist journalists write on topics such as seamanship & life on board , phenomena & curiosities , the fascination of ships , maritime places and the search for clues . Portraits of historic naval ships and marine historically significant people, as well as contributions to wreckage, take up a lot of space . The magazine concept is based on the detailed, historically precise and ideology-free presentation of shipping and naval history with a focus on the 19th and 20th centuries.
target group
99.4 percent of the readers are men, more than one in two have a high school diploma or a higher education, around 45 percent of the readers are between 40 and 59 years old. The average reading time is around four hours.
